When sea cargo is the right choice

Sea cargo works best for shipments that are heavy, bulky, or not urgently needed within a few days. Furniture, kitchen appliances, clothing cartons, personal effects, tools, textiles, packaged goods, and business stock are common examples. Air cargo may be faster for a small box or an urgent item, but its price rises quickly as weight increases.

The trade-off is transit time. Sea freight takes longer because cargo is collected, packed, consolidated, processed for export, transported by vessel, cleared at destination, and then handed to a local delivery team. If you are moving household goods or sending stock that does not have an immediate deadline, the savings can make sea cargo a stronger option.

It also depends on the nature of your goods. Fragile electronics, high-value items, and furniture can travel by sea safely when packed and declared correctly, but they need more care than clothing or dry household items. A reliable cargo provider should explain the packing requirement before pickup, not after the cartons are already loaded.

What affects sea cargo Fujairah to Pakistan pricing?

A fair sea cargo quote should be easy to understand. The main cost usually depends on the shipment’s chargeable weight, size, category of goods, destination, and any special handling needed. Household goods and general cargo may be priced differently from commercial stock, electronics, or items requiring additional packing.

For larger shipments, bulk pricing can offer better value than sending several small consignments separately. If you are furnishing a home, relocating personal items, or moving regular business inventory, ask for a quote based on the full expected shipment rather than booking carton by carton over several weeks.

Do not compare a per-kilogram rate alone. Ask what is included in the quoted price. A low starting rate can become expensive if it excludes pickup, packing materials, documentation support, customs coordination, or delivery at destination. Clear pricing means you know the likely cost before your cargo leaves Fujairah.

To receive an accurate quotation, share the number of packages, approximate dimensions, estimated weight, item type, pickup address, and complete destination address. Photos are also helpful for furniture, machinery, oversized cartons, and fragile goods. The more accurate the details, the less risk of a pricing revision later.

Packing that protects your cargo

Sea cargo involves more handling time than a local delivery. Cartons can be moved through collection vehicles, warehouses, loading areas, and destination facilities. Strong packing helps prevent crushed boxes, moisture damage, and shifting inside the package.

Use sturdy cartons for clothing, kitchenware, and dry goods. Do not overload them just because there is extra space. Heavy boxes are harder to handle safely and are more likely to weaken at the bottom. For fragile items, use internal cushioning and keep each item from moving inside the box.

Furniture should be wrapped to protect corners, glass, surfaces, and upholstery. Electronics need secure outer packaging and should be declared accurately. Commercial goods should be packed according to their product type, with clear carton counts and labels that match invoices or packing lists.

Before collection, remove old labels from reused cartons and write the sender’s and recipient’s information clearly. It is also wise to keep a personal inventory of what you are sending. For a household shipment, a simple list of carton numbers and contents can make arrival checks much easier for the recipient.

Customs preparation: honesty prevents delays

Pakistan customs requirements can vary based on the cargo category, quantity, declared value, and whether the shipment is personal or commercial. This is why experienced documentation support is valuable. A service provider familiar with Pakistan cargo procedures can identify issues before the shipment moves forward.

Never hide restricted items inside general household cartons. Avoid sending hazardous materials, flammable products, weapons, illegal substances, or counterfeit goods. Certain batteries, liquids, medicines, food products, and branded commercial items may require special approval or may not be accepted at all.

For personal shipments, describe items honestly and avoid vague labels such as “miscellaneous” for everything. For commercial cargo, invoices, packing lists, business details, and product descriptions may be needed. If a document is requested, provide it promptly. Delays often happen when a shipment is ready but paperwork is incomplete.
